Hardwood Flooring

Hardwoods are one of the most beloved types of flooring that have been consistently the top pick for every interior designer. There are a few reasons why it is so common and available widely.

These woods are very easy to maintain and are known to be very long-lasting. Although scuff, scratches, and dents are common issues with these floors, these are built to last and are very durable.

Keeping them clean and good as new is very easy. These floors don’t attract dirt. It just sits on top of the floor, which can be easily cleaned away with water and floor cleaner. You can also just vacuum or steam-clean the dirt off the surface, and you should be good to go.

Pros

* Increases home value
* Can be refinished multiple times
* There are a lot of options available.
* Strong and durable

Cons

* Expensive
* Can incur scrapes, scratches and dents in high-traffic areas
* Susceptible to moisture damage
* Not suitable for bathrooms, laundry rooms and basements

Engineered Wood Flooring

If you are low on budget but still want to have an impressive floor to go along with your interior design, then engineered wood flooring is the way to go.

For something to be as cheap as it is yet so chic is why designers so love this. Even though it is engineered, it is nearly impossible to differentiate from real wood.

Another reason these are so good is that they are highly unlikely to affect them due to temperature, weather, and environmental factors. You won’t find any bubbles building up from underneath due to the heat or any cracking due to cold.

Laminate Flooring

Laminated floors come in various different colors, patterns, and wooden textures. The wide variety to choose from makes them so high in demand.

Moreover, laminated floors are the best at preventing unwanted scratches on the surface. The top layer is resistant to dents, pet scratches, kids, and heavy furniture imprints.

Even though these floors have textures, patterns, and grooves on them, you can rest assured knowing you won’t have to worry about keeping them clean. You can easily wipe away the dirt for as long as each month.

The reasonable price of them is also an added bonus. You get the appearance of sophistication, however, within budget.

Vinyl Flooring

Vinyl floors are the best if you have small kids or pets around. This is because these floors are textured, so your child or pet won’t slip on the surface. This ensures safety throughout the house.

The textures, patterns, prints, and grooves on these are versatile and have a huge range to choose from. Regardless of what you choose, these ensure to beautify the room simply.

The fact that vinyl floors are very cheap is the best feature of all with them. Both the product and the installation price on these are very cheap. Therefore, you will not have to be busting your bank trying to upgrade your interior design.

Tile Flooring

Tiles have been synonymous with luxury and elegance for decades now. This is mostly because of how many options, designs, patterns, finishes, and sizes are available.

Although these installation processes are the most time-consuming, the result is worth it. Precision and alignment with installing tile make them so much more visually appealing, soothing, and comforting.

You have a plethora of options to choose from for tiles. This means you can color coordinate, mix and match or even go for opposites for contrast. There is always an option for you with tiled floors.

Stone Flooring

Stoned flooring brings about a vintage feeling to the room. Every interior designer has always loved working with stoned floors because of how beautiful they are.

If you like the natural and rustic feeling of being outdoors, you will love stoned floors in your house. These kinds of floors are art in and of themselves since none of them are the same as the other naturally. However, if you prefer symmetry, you will be required to cut them down to shape.

Due to being a nature-made source, stoned floors can significantly increase the market value of your property. No matter when you decide to leave this place, the stoned flooring in the house will bring you quite a sum of money.

Carpets Flooring

Carpet floors are the best to make your place seem cozy and home-like. These have staple items that most interior designers look forwards to enhance the comfortable ambiance in the room.

Not only do carpets provide a cozy feeling, but they also add additional seating space. You can throw down pillows on the carpet and enjoy the company.

Carpets will also protect your floor from surface damage, such as scratching and denting. Most carpets are pretty thick and multi-layered. This absorbs most of the weight from the furniture and prevents any indentation on the floor.
